Offshore services provider Swiber said on Monday its joint
venture firm, PT Rajawali Swiber Cakrawala, had won a contract
worth around $175 million from an oil major for offshore
engineering, procurement, construction and installation works in
Indonesia.    
      The scope of work for Swiber's consortium partner, PT SMOE
Indonesia, is worth about $63 million. PT SOME Indonesia is a
unit of Singapore's Sembcorp Marine.    
       
PT BERLIAN LAJU TANKER TBK     
Berlian Laju Tanker (BLT), Indonesia's largest oil and gas
shipping firm listed in Jakarta and Singapore, said on Friday
FTI Consulting had stepped down as an advisor for the company's
restructuring.    
      After announcing a debt standstill, BLT had contracted FTI
to oversee its restructuring in January as mandated by major
banks.
